Lore

Pack theme

G1:

Atropa was thrown out of her pack due to a misunderstanding, so she set out to make her home on a beech forest in the north of the Iberian Peninsule. The twisting trunks of the trees and the nearby stream made for a safe and cozy place to set up.

While exploring her newfound home he met Zephyrantes, a lone wolf in search of a pack. They had two pups and invited 6 other wolves to help with hunting and taking care of the pups, but the pack didn't stop growing then. About two months later while Atropa was exploring she licked something she shouldn't have (a frog) and started feeling ill, luckily an older wolf was just passing by who had some experience making cures and with the help of the bear Herbert they cured her. After that she joined the pack as the resident herbalist.

A year went by and while the winter was slightly hard due to the increased difficulty in hunting, they all made it pass it, including the two pups who were now adults and could start assisting in pack duties, in their case hunting. That Spring Atropa brought a strange wolf into the pack, his name was Carthamus and stole the heart of the ladies of the pack, including her daughter, something she wasn't happy about in the beginning, but then accepted it once she saw he was dedicated to helping the pack with scouting; hell, even some wolves from other packs came with requests.

The pack saw some new wolves joining: one was brought in to inherit the herbalist post, since Althaea's only daughter took to hunting and the other who saddly was separated from her mother at a young age and then had to change pack for lack of space, was brought in to form a full hunting party. And some offspring leaving, but they were still very close to one another, there were little to no scuffles between packmates and everyone contributed to the group.

The old herbalist, Althaea finally passed away and her daughter whom had been working as a stalker took over her. The hunting party now with only two wolves disbanded, the older one seeing as he was reaching retiring age decided to leave the pack and wander the wilds, while the younger one is searching for a new pack in need of an experienced chaser.

Atropa had an early pregnancy in the summer, the pups were hardy and survived the birth. In the following months, as the pups started opening their eyes, one of the them stood out amongst the rest, her eyes were so light they almost looked white. She ended up being chosen to inherit the leadership, while the rest of the litter abandoned the pack once they could take care for themselves.

The next three years saw a period of tranquillity, new wolves joined and replaced those who died, until one day when Atropa and her mate Zephyrantes were making the rounds in their new territory and were attacked by a snake, Zephyrantes didn't make it but Atropa did, though she ended up severly poisoned. Actaea tried her best to cure her, but she could only prolong her life for a few months more, in that time she prepared her heir, Calendula, for taking over the leadership of the pack. 

G2:

The new territory was a beautiful place to live. The calm stream near the den dispersed fog almost every day, making it look mystical, when it rolled over the leaf covered ground, the natural sounds of the forest seemed to mute as if paying respects to something very old and powerful. During those times the pack members felt as if they were being watched while they went about doing their jobs, nobody knew the reason until one late night when Calendula was doing her nightly leisure stroll around the territory.

Calendula had stopped by the riverbank to drink some water when, while she was lifting her head she caught something reflected on the water, a dark wolf shape with white eyes that seemed to stare through her soul, but that couldn't be because she didn't hear or smell anyone coming. At that thought she quickly turned to her right, and sure enough there was a wolf there, but there's something weird about it, they were kind of hard to perceive as if they blended seamlessly into the fog and the night. 

Having sensed Calendula's alarm, the strange wolf changed his posture to something more friendly and said, in a voice that seemed to come from inside her, "Do not worry, I mean you or your pack no harm. In fact I'm this territory's protector, as long as I'm here no evil outside of nature shall befall you."

After that the wolf seemed to blend into the night and disappear, since then the pack has referred to this strange Entity as Centinela and they tend to pay respects by leaving fresh kills in the banks of the river where Calendula first saw him, the offerings seem to be gone by the next day, but since that first sighting none have seen the elusive wolf, though sometimes the pack members swear they have seen a wolf shaped shadow moving around on foggy days.

G3:

After her mother died of old age Cordia took over, while at first she seemed like a good leader, soon things started to feel sligthly wrong, food seemed scarcer and pups dissappeared overnight, when asked to investigate, she told the rest of the pack they were taken to other packs, but the expression on her face told them otherwise.

When the wisp started showing and wolves started dissapearing it gave Cordia an alibi for why most pups in the pack were missing a day or two after they were born, only the strongest survived this culling. But the pack weren't happy just letting the pups get taken by the lights and pressured Cordia to investigate, that's how she got involved with the other pack that was investigating this fenomenon, even though she didn't want to help.

After that whole mess was temporarily resolved things calmed down, the pup dissappearances lowered and the wolves in the pack stopped hearing voices. They wondered why their constant helpful shadow seemed to have banished without a trace, why he hadn't kept them safe from the strange lights. What they didn't know is that he saw what the leader was doing and was so disgusted he avandoned them to their fate. Now the pack lives in uncertainty and fear of their pack leader, but none dare oppose her.

At the end of her reign the arrogance of Cordia left another problem for her packmates, she didn't have a heir, believing herself immortal she didn't want a child to take over for her so one of the scouts took the matter in her own paws and brought in a young wolf to train as a replacement, the surety of her reign made her arrogant however and she tends to come across as selfish to others, but her respect for Casiopea curves her more self serving tendencies, hopefully, think the other wolves, that will still be true when she takes over. She's being kept away from the main zone of the pack so as not to alert Cordia.
